Puppy Chow (AKA Muddy Buddies)

9C of crispy corn, wheat, or rice checkerboard shaped cereal. Chex, for example.
1C semi sweet chocolate chips
1/2C peanut butter
1/4C butter
1 tsp vanilla
2C powdered sugar

Pour cereal into a large bowl. Set aside.
In a microwaveable bowl, mix chocolate chips, peanut butter, and butter. Microwave on high, stirring periodically just until mixture is smooth. Stir in vanilla.

Pour chocolate mixture over cereal and mix until cereal is coated evenly. Pour mixture into a paper bag, or large zip-lock plastic bag.

Add powdered sugar and seal bag. Shake until evenly coated. Spread out on cookie sheet until chocolate cools and firms up.
